Overview

Dabu Bagru Indigo is a time-honoured mud-resist printing technique that traces its roots to Rajasthan. Renowned for intricate patterns created through hand-applied resist paste and natural indigo dyes, Dabu Bagru features flowing motifs and rich blue hues that evoke both sophistication and tradition. When fashioned into men's kurtas, Dabu Bagru Indigo infuses the garment with rustic elegance and historical charm, making it suitable for daily wear or festive occasions.SGF Weaves crafts each Dabu Bagru Indigo kurta using authentic materials and techniques preserved by expert rural artisans. Their commitment to traditional hand-block methods preserves the uniqueness of Dabu Bagru Indigo, ensuring every kurta stands as a tribute to India’s rich textile legacy. With careful attention to quality and heritage, each piece embodies the mastery and ancestral skill that define Indian artistry.
